Since 1983, Come out and see talented teams of ice artists and chefs transform tons of ice into shimmering ice sculptures in Kellogg Park. The event will feature over 100 statues carved from a single block of ice; numerous multiple block sculptures utilizing from 5 to 100 blocks; dozens of high school, community college, university, and professional ice carvers crafting dazzling statues from 330-pound blocks of ice and a series of special homecoming events. Carvers from Japan as well as United States Champion Carvers will all be dazzling guests with their unique works of art.
